Project Architect Project Manager information

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a project architect project man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Project Architect Project Manager, you need strong architectural design skills, project management experience, and typically a professional degree in architecture along with relevant licensure. Proficiency in tools like AutoCAD, Revit, project management software (such as MS Project), and familiarity with building codes and regulations are essential. Leadership, effective communication, and organizational skills help distinguish top performers in this role. These competencies ensure projects are delivered on time, on budget, and to client specifications while coordinating multidisciplinary teams.

How do project architect project managers balance design responsibilities with project management tasks on a daily basis?

Project Architect Project Managers often split their time between leading the design process and overseeing project schedules, budgets, and team coordination. A typical day involves reviewing design documents, meeting with clients or stakeholders, and collaborating closely with engineers and consultants to address technical challenges. Balancing creative problem-solving with administrative duties is essential, and strong organizational skills help manage competing priorities. Clear communication and delegation are key to ensuring both the design vision and project logistics move forward smoothly.

Can a project architect project manager work as a project manager?

A project architect with project management experience can often perform as a project manager, especially if they have skills in leadership, scheduling, and client communication. However, formal project management certifications like PMP can enhance their qualifications for the role. Transitioning may require additional training in project management methodologies and tools.

What is a project architect project manager?

A Project Architect Project Manager is a professional who combines the responsibilities of both designing architectural projects and managing their execution. They oversee the design process, ensure compliance with building codes, coordinate with clients and consultants, and manage project timelines and budgets. This role requires strong leadership, organizational, and communication skills to ensure projects are completed successfully from conception to completion. Typically, they serve as the main point of contact between clients, contractors, and the design team throughout the project lifecycle.

Job description

Overview

Colliers Engineering & Design is currently seeking a licensed Architect to join our midwest Architecture team! This professional is eligible to sit out of the Toledo, OH, Lansing, MI, or Grand Rapids, MI office locations. 

Our team of talented and creative architects work closely as trusted partners with our clients throughout the design process to realize a jointly conceived vision. We offer a full range of services from preliminary planning and feasibility studies through final design and construction inspection for both full build-out, renovations and adaptive reuse projects. Our markets include commercial development, warehousing, pre K-12 and higher education, science and technology, municipal and public works agencies, offices and corporate facilities, and retail and food.


Responsibilities
  • Assist in fee preparation, scoping, and marketing strategies for proposed projects.
  • Ensure design meets code requirements.
  • Understand and create full set construction documentation.
  • Research product materials and work with manufacturers to determine costs and the best product.
  • Coordinate with Project Manager to ensure design QA/QC.
  • Coordinate with other design professionals (in-house or subcontractors) who are part of the project team.
  • Attend client meetings and take meeting minutes.
  • Respond and review RFIs and submittals.
  • Participate in the creation of proposal and/or client meeting materials.
  • Mentor and oversee tasks assigned to junior design team members.
  • Conduct site visits for construction administration duties.
  • Assist Project Manager in work plan and budgeting.
  • Work directly with clients in project coordination, feedback, and input.
  • Serve as on-site project representative.

Qualifications
  • Bachelor's and/or master's degree in architecture from an accredited university is required.
  • 5+ years of architectural experience is required.
  • Registered Architect in Ohio or nearing licensure within 6 months or less of hire is required. 
  • Solid Revit skills is required.
  • Ability to mentor is a plus.
  • Ability to read, write, and understand English for purposes of comprehending written job-related communications and verbal instructions and interactions.
